From mboxrd@z Thu Jan 1 00:00:00 1970 X-GM-THRID: 6675178267829338112 X-Received: by 2002:a17:906:a417:: with SMTP id l23mr4324223ejz.4.1554186053429; Mon, 01 Apr 2019 23:20:53 -0700 (PDT) X-BeenThere: isar-users@googlegroups.com Received: by 2002:a17:906:1f51:: with SMTP id d17ls491688ejk.11.gmail; Mon, 01 Apr 2019 23:20:52 -0700 (PDT) X-Google-Smtp-Source: APXvYqzDXFRrISrAd++wIccApEafH671fJv/qnRrm0yHYOV8TVv2r0isp2X2CS/GqVa64Us9oAMp X-Received: by 2002:a17:906:3958:: with SMTP id g24mr951542eje.11.1554186052881; Mon, 01 Apr 2019 23:20:52 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1554186052; cv=none; d=google.com; s=arc-20160816; b=Wg9wWK9OPHNlmfxu0BEKGna6rqySkl8Q0VELjm9OL0XP8pirLsOq3S1HBtZaeqkd9Y 2eEIuG7L5bQunNkxbAG8zuSeajolRadYaTKFC3mypsIbHRSjcnF+l3WMiRKJoKctqpNX aom+uQ82Y26Dp/BpMJCbDEvVDvAeGEGjOSMb4ZzGYUDY6W9uMsl9o7PAmsdMmdlFkHgk DHbOGGA9RuXH1u6Ki/JVRSfqn+GZBehEJC2DtU2zgmO/xYRTdOeYwXWUwmtf9Mt8vc9O 5j4BHNzyi4D1W6ifxZGOqJ9g/Me/ZUxD6rhi1iH2buxUWFO1YAUtB87h5pWr9tKKYZtZ ZcBw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=references:in-reply-to:references:in-reply-to:message-id:date :subject:to:from; bh=PlQxPxAT9J4ByS7QbG7bIpbOIJfQ4FfQgIdR1fnTtc4=; b=a6a7mMqLUoMLeScAnqfok/gMD+WAYUZOO75aMmGPszL2Oykg84YUWk0ReoIWVGLWeC rEQxTILuVLzgJHY1ASyvqyJ+zXlACJ5MeYGFe99NEc/QkD3bJ2MlnNJ0OgZcD15OUYil 63abSuso5tX4abdKjWH0Kg4FRHdn+tTmkYgxyqi4/+ZgBBc/2hhauk/XLW2kdysRenlm vfrge3mZQ1CUu5DVUSGTB5+WkL4GmnUV6rII97fdt3CJ5kpEkE+b59fiwoGuQ3NEAd4E Fo5Ut/HsGvw211TjKGwTIqJPVAgnpwJ8NYaygEP5Nf6oGfTRruI1muIS8GXXlXwGBAlL JudA== ARC-Authentication-Results: i=1; gmr-mx.google.com; spf=pass (google.com: domain of jan.kiszka@siemens.com designates 192.35.17.2 as permitted sender) smtp.mailfrom=jan.kiszka@siemens.com Return-Path: Received: from thoth.sbs.de (thoth.sbs.de. [192.35.17.2]) by gmr-mx.google.com with ESMTPS id w13si550179edb.1.2019.04.01.23.20.52 for (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Mon, 01 Apr 2019 23:20:52 -0700 (PDT) Received-SPF: pass (google.com: domain of jan.kiszka@siemens.com designates 192.35.17.2 as permitted sender) client-ip=192.35.17.2; Authentication-Results: gmr-mx.google.com; spf=pass (google.com: domain of jan.kiszka@siemens.com designates 192.35.17.2 as permitted sender) smtp.mailfrom=jan.kiszka@siemens.com Received: from mail1.sbs.de (mail1.sbs.de [192.129.41.35]) by thoth.sbs.de (8.15.2/8.15.2) with ESMTPS id x326KqPR013146 (version=TLSv1.2 cipher=DHE-RSA-AES256-GCM-SHA384 bits=256 verify=OK) for ; Tue, 2 Apr 2019 08:20:52 +0200 Received: from md1f2u6c.ad001.siemens.net ([167.87.37.242]) by mail1.sbs.de (8.15.2/8.15.2) with ESMTP id x326Kp3D016594 for ; Tue, 2 Apr 2019 08:20:52 +0200 From: Jan Kiszka To: isar-users Subject: [PATCH 3/4] template: Remove KERNEL_NAME from default TEMPLATE_VARS Date: Tue, 2 Apr 2019 08:20:50 +0200 Message-Id: <51c4512929e938e7d7f525ad6df9ddcbe78cda54.1554186051.git.jan.kiszka@siemens.com> X-Mailer: git-send-email 2.16.4 In-Reply-To: References: In-Reply-To: References: X-TUID: e07SsKs+atSn From: Jan Kiszka KERNEL_NAME is a globally defined variable but is only used for templating by the module recipe include. As the templating step is inherited by all packages, changing the KERNEL_NAME can cause unneeded recipe rebuilds. Therefore, make this template variable specific. Signed-off-by: Jan Kiszka --- meta/classes/template.bbclass | 2 +- meta/recipes-kernel/linux-module/module.inc | 1 + 2 files changed, 2 insertions(+), 1 deletion(-) diff --git a/meta/classes/template.bbclass b/meta/classes/template.bbclass index 3eb9114..f3b5f80 100644 --- a/meta/classes/template.bbclass +++ b/meta/classes/template.bbclass @@ -4,7 +4,7 @@ # SPDX-License-Identifier: MIT TEMPLATE_FILES ?= "" -TEMPLATE_VARS ?= "PN PV DESCRIPTION HOMEPAGE MAINTAINER KERNEL_NAME DISTRO_ARCH" +TEMPLATE_VARS ?= "PN PV DESCRIPTION HOMEPAGE MAINTAINER DISTRO_ARCH" do_transform_template[vardeps] = "TEMPLATE_FILES ${TEMPLATE_VARS}" do_transform_template[stamp-extra-info] = "${DISTRO}-${DISTRO_ARCH}" diff --git a/meta/recipes-kernel/linux-module/module.inc b/meta/recipes-kernel/linux-module/module.inc index 44edd58..6506e39 100644 --- a/meta/recipes-kernel/linux-module/module.inc +++ b/meta/recipes-kernel/linux-module/module.inc @@ -21,6 +21,7 @@ inherit dpkg TEMPLATE_FILES = "debian/control.tmpl \ debian/changelog.tmpl" +TEMPLATE_VARS += "KERNEL_NAME" do_prepare_build() { cp -r ${WORKDIR}/debian ${S}/ -- 2.16.4